The are heaps of videos on you tube about it.
In the 3rd world the process is alive and well and most cooking wear in these countries is still made this way.
The process is still around in a mechanised form with big lathes and hydraulic tooling replacing human operators
A few years ago I found an excellent 40+ page 100 year old book on the web about the process from go to whoa.
As well as the process the book contains info on how to make the tools and have been slowly making the the tools for it.
I have made the tool rest and a couple of basic tools and my next tool is a the one that has a wheel.
